Unreal Engine’s Chaos physics engine could allow for more nuanced interactions between tires, road surfaces, and cargo, providing better feedback for players using steering wheels. 3. The Challenges: Why It Hasn't Happened Yet
While a graphical overhaul sounds appealing, rewriting Euro Truck Simulator 2 in Unreal Engine presents massive logistical and financial hurdles for SCS Software.
